export declare const Tabs: import("utils-xqp").SFCWithInstall<import("vue").DefineComponent<{
    tabs: {
        type: import("vue").PropType<import("./tabs").TabContext[]>;
        default: () => never[];
    };
    modelValue: {
        type: import("vue").PropType<string | number>;
        default: string;
    };
    activeName: {
        type: import("vue").PropType<string | number>;
        default: string;
    };
    type: {
        type: import("vue").PropType<import("./tabs").ITabType>;
        default: string;
    };
    reload: {
        type: import("vue").PropType<boolean>;
        default: boolean;
    };
}, {}, unknown, {}, {}, import("vue").ComponentOptionsMixin, import("vue").ComponentOptionsMixin, string[], string, import("vue").VNodeProps & import("vue").AllowedComponentProps & import("vue").ComponentCustomProps, Readonly<import("vue").ExtractPropTypes<{
    tabs: {
        type: import("vue").PropType<import("./tabs").TabContext[]>;
        default: () => never[];
    };
    modelValue: {
        type: import("vue").PropType<string | number>;
        default: string;
    };
    activeName: {
        type: import("vue").PropType<string | number>;
        default: string;
    };
    type: {
        type: import("vue").PropType<import("./tabs").ITabType>;
        default: string;
    };
    reload: {
        type: import("vue").PropType<boolean>;
        default: boolean;
    };
}>> & {
    [x: `on${Capitalize<string>}`]: ((...args: any[]) => any) | undefined;
}, {
    type: import("./tabs").ITabType;
    modelValue: string | number;
    tabs: import("./tabs").TabContext[];
    activeName: string | number;
    reload: boolean;
}>> & Record<string, any>;
export default Tabs;
